Abbott in Ireland
Abbott has maintained a strong presence in Ireland since 1946 and celebrates its 80th anniversary in the country in 2026. The company supports the Irish healthcare sector with a broad portfolio spanning diagnostics, diabetes care, medical devices and nutritional products. Today, Abbott employs more than 6,200 people across ten sites located in Dublin, Donegal, Clonmel, Cootehill, Galway, Kilkenny, Longford and Sligo.

We currently have an opportunity for Engineering Apprentice(s) within our Engineering Team, which will involve the following:
Primary Function
This role supports multiple business units within ADD Longford, contributing to a variety of Engineering projects.
Key Responsibilities
* Maintain and manage the ETMS task list
* Ensure all activities are carried out in a manner that protects human health, safety, and the environment, in compliance with Abbott EHS policies, global standards, and regulatory requirements
* Participate in on-the-job training to support apprenticeship programme objectives
* Provide technical and/or operational support to Engineering teams as required
* Review existing processes and contribute to the development of innovative solutions that drive cost efficiencies
* Support business excellence initiatives and the implementation of key projects
* Promote and actively contribute to a culture of continuous improvement within Engineering
* Collaborate effectively as part of cross-functional teams
Reporting Structure
* This role operates as an individual contributor, working independently with minimal supervision
Education
* CAO applicants - minimum 169 points, Pass (Grade 06 or better) in five ordinary leaving cert subjects, two of which must be maths and a language (English or Irish). Leaving Cert Applied is not suitable
* Cognate QQI-FET Level 5, 7 applicants plus leaving certificate Maths
* Mature students (over 23years) do not require a leaving certificate but must pass a company interview
